Jackson Court Amenities
This Pacific Heights hotel is within two miles of Chinatown and Fisherman’s Wharf, and less than four miles from the Golden Gate Bridge. The small brownstone mansion was built in 1900, with an arched entrance and garden courtyard. A wood-paneled parlor offers comfortable seating, a stone fireplace, and daily afternoon tea. This is a non-smoking hotel.

| This is an attractive building in a great part of towm, walking distance to numerous shops, restaurants, and cafes. On the down side: parking is very hard to come by, the hotel isn't as clean as I like, and the breakfast was a joke. It was what you'd get after a quick run to the store, a bottle of OJ, some cream cheese, bread out of a plastic bag, corn flakes. There was no fresh baked bread, no fancy cheeses, no fresh squeezed juice. At this price I expected a little more.
